Dodge Stratus Sedan has received the highest government frontal crash test rating for driver and front passenger - the National Highway Traffic and Safety Administration (NHTSA) five-star rating.*
NHTSA's crash test procedures compare frontal crash protection only. Vehicles are crashed into a fixed barrier at 35 miles per hour, which NHTSA states is equivalent to a head-on collision between two identical vehicles, each traveling at 35 mph. Instrumented dummies in the driver and front seat passenger seats register forces and impacts during the crash.
